Description: 
...The Flood Warning continues for the following rivers in Missouri... Missouri River at Waverly affecting Saline, Carroll and Lafayette Counties. ...The Flood Warning is extended for the following rivers in Missouri... Missouri River at Boonville affecting Moniteau, Boone, Cooper and Howard Counties. Missouri River at Glasgow affecting Chariton, Saline and Howard Counties. * WHAT...Minor flooding is occurring. * WHERE...Missouri River at Waverly. * WHEN...Until Monday evening. * ADDITIONAL DETAILS... - At 8:00 PM CDT Sunday the stage was 20.2 feet. - Forecast...The river is expected to fall below flood stage late this evening and continue falling to 13.0 feet Sunday, June 21. - Flood stage is 20.0 feet. - http://www.weather.gov/safety/flood
Instruction: 
Turn around, don't dr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ood deaths occur in vehicles. Motorists should not attempt to drive around barricades or drive cars through flooded areas. This product along with additional weather and stream information is available at www.weather.gov/kc/.
